2019 SIPP: Child Care Assistance Universe and Allocation Rates

Beginning with 2018 SIPP data, respondents who were not asked the child-care assistance question, because they did not fulfill the income requirement, are given a value of “2” for ECHLD_ANY and “3” (logical imputation) for ACHLD_ANY. This change affected the size of the child-care assistance universe. An internal income screener variable that is used to set the universe for child-care assistance is not available to the public, therefore, data users are unable to recreate the universe for this program and should be aware of this change when analyzing child-care assistance data.
